Nello (David Ladd) and his grandfather (Donald Crisp) live a poor, unhappy life, until they find a wounded dog by the side of the road. They care for their new "friend," who recovers and gives Nello the hope to pursue his dream of becoming an artist. (official distributor synopsis)
